Who We Are

Montgomery County Department of Recreation is a nationally recognized and award‑winning agency with a mission to provide high quality, diverse, and accessible community‑based programs, activities, and services that serve the recreation and leisure needs of the Montgomery County community. The department manages 39 facilities including recreation centers, senior centers, and indoor and outdoor aquatic facilities and provides thousands of programs such as out‑of‑school activities, aquatics, classes, youth and adult sports programs and leagues, senior programs, and therapeutic recreation.

Who We Are Looking For

We’re seeking a passionate and strategic Recreation Supervisor at our Silver Spring Recreation and Aquatic Center (SSRAC). SSRAC is our newest and only combination recreation and aquatic center. This facility sits in the heart of Silver Spring and consists of three levels which includes a game room, weight room, full size gym and pools. This position will oversee the daily operations, staffing, maintenance, programming, scheduling, and safety of a large‑scale indoor facility with three pools including diving boards, kids pool, deep and shallow lap lanes.

This role supports the entire facility and is perfect for a visionary leader who thrives on collaboration, data‑driven decision‑making, and community impact. You’ll play a key role in shaping programs, optimizing space utilization, and ensuring an exceptional experience for all visitors—while guiding your team toward excellence in service and safety.

Key Responsibilities
What You’ll Be Doing
As a Recreation Supervisor, Your Duties Will Include
  • Leadership and Supervision:
    Recruits, hires, trains, coaches, supervises, and evaluates the performance of career and seasonal staff, as well as contractors.
  • Safety Standards:
    Ensures the facility complies with all local, state, and federal safety regulations, and verifies that all staff meet required qualifications.
  • Administrative Oversight and Compliance:
    Manages administrative responsibilities while ensuring adherence to applicable policies and procedures at all levels.
  • Budget and Finance:
    Oversees the purchase of necessary supplies and chemicals, and monitors budget processes to ensure compliance with financial guidelines.
  • Customer Service:
    Maintains a responsive and inclusive workforce to serve a diverse community, sets high standards for service delivery, and ensures staff accountability. Engages in proactive outreach and responds to customer and stakeholder needs.
Successful candidates should demonstrate the following knowledge, skills, and abilities:
  • Working knowledge of aquatic processes, including general maintenance, chemical handling, safety, staffing requirements
  • Working knowledge of business English, spelling, grammar, punctuation, arithmetic, and standard office practices
  • Ability to create and maintain working relationships with all stakeholders
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to maintain accurate office records and generate reports
  • Clear and effective communication skills, both verbal and written
  • Proficiency with standard office software, including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ook
  • Ability to multitask and manage several clerical responsibilities simultaneously
  •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to exercise sound judgment, courtesy, and professionalism when interacting with the stakeholders
